Airbus A380 Private Jet Price: The Ultimate Luxury Ownership Cost Guide

The Airbus A380 private jet price reflects the pinnacle of long range cabin comfort and exclusivity. As the world’s largest passenger airliner reconfigured for ultra long range missions, it commands a premium acquisition cost and operating profile.

Below is a structured overview that highlights key price determinants, configurations, and ownership considerations for this flagship business aviation symbol.

Market Position and Brand Prestige

The Airbus A380 private jet price sits at the apex of business aviation due to its unmatched cabin volume. Only a handful of operators worldwide can offer complete turnkey VIP configurations, which adds to the exclusivity premium. Brand prestige and the ability to host high profile missions or events further elevate the valuation beyond comparable ultra long range types.

Configuration and Customization Impact

Each A380 conversion is highly bespoke, and layout decisions drive much of the price variation. From dividing the upper deck into lounges and suites to defining stowage and crew rest areas, the level of customization directly affects the budget. Acoustic treatments, climate zones, and advanced entertainment systems are typical cost drivers in premium builds.

Operating Costs and Value Retention

Beyond the Airbus A380 private jet price, owners face significant operational considerations. Crew requirements, higher fuel burn, and specialized ground handling at select airports contribute to ongoing expenses. However, the airframe’s longevity and strong resale value help preserve capital, making the total cost of ownership more predictable for well managed fleets.

Acquisition and Delivery Timeline

Lead times for a new build can extend beyond five years due to production slots and customization complexity. Pre owned airframes may shorten this window but require rigorous technical audits and compliance checks. Engaging certified brokers and specialized MRO partners early in the process reduces risk and streamlines delivery.
